Step 1: Assessment and Planning
Our team will assess the damage, identifying the source of the overflow and the extent of the water damage. We’ll create a personalized plan to get your home back to normal, and provide you with a detailed estimate of the work to be done. You’ll be kept informed every step of the way.
Step 2: Water Extraction and Drying
We’ll use specialized equipment, like wet/dry vacuums and dehumidifiers, to extract as much water as possible from your property. We’ll then use drying equipment to dry out your walls, floors, and ceilings, preventing further damage and reducing the risk of mold.
Step 3: Cleaning and Sanitizing
Once the drying process is complete, we’ll clean and sanitize your property to remove any remaining water and debris. This ensures your home is safe and healthy to occupy.
Step 4: Restoration and Repairs
Our team will work with you to restore and repair any damaged areas of your home, including walls, floors, and ceilings. We’ll ensure your home is safe and secure, and meets local building codes.

Warning Signs You Need Bathtub Overflow Water Removal
Catching the signs of a bathtub overflow early can save you money and prevent bigger problems. Here are some common warning signs to look out for: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Strong, musty odors are a sign of standing water and mold growth. If you notice a persistent, unpleasant smell, it’s likely due to a bathtub overflow.
Water Stains on Walls and Ceilings
Water stains on your walls and ceilings are a sign of water damage. If you notice any water stains, it’s essential to address the issue quickly to prevent further damage.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Warped or buckled flooring is a sign of water damage. If you notice any changes in your flooring, it’s crucial to address the issue quickly to prevent further damage.
Peeling Wallpaper or Paint
Peeling wallpaper or paint is a sign of water damage. If you notice any changes in your wallpaper or paint, it’s essential to address the issue quickly to prevent further damage.
Unpleasant Sounds or Creaks
Unpleasant sounds or creaks coming from your walls, floors, or ceilings are a sign of water damage. If you notice any unusual noises, it’s crucial to address the issue quickly to prevent further damage.
Visible Water Leaks
Visible water leaks are a clear sign of a bathtub overflow. If you notice any water leaking from your bathtub, it’s essential to address the issue quickly to prevent further damage.

Bathtub Overflow Water Removal Cost In Lacey, WA
The cost of Bathtub Overflow Water Removal can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Lacey, WA. Here’s a general estimate of the costs you might incur: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ction and drying | $500 – $2,500 | The size of the affected area and the amount of water present |
| Cleaning and sanitizing | $500 – $2,000 | The extent of the water damage and the type of cleaning required |
| Restoration and repairs | $2,000 – $10,000 | The extent of the damage and the type of repairs required |
Keep in mind that these are estimates, and the actual cost of Bathtub Overflow Water Removal may vary depending on your specific situation. We offer free estimates and on-site assessments to ensure you receive an accurate quote.
